This P/E relative valuation uses the industry peer median Price-to-Earnings ratio to estimate fair value. Both trailing (last 12 months) and forward (next fiscal year analyst estimates) P/E multiples are computed independently.
The industry median trailing P/E is applied to the company's TTM net income, and the forward P/E to analyst-estimated net income. Each produces an equity value divided by shares outstanding to yield a fair price per share. The selected fair value is the average of the trailing and forward legs.
